Eastern European vs Nicaraguan Hearing Disability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 461,059,172 people shows a moderate positive correlation between the proportion of Eastern Europeans and percentage of population with hearing disability in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.406 and weighted average of 3.1%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 285,654,753 people shows a poor positive correlation between the proportion of Nicaraguans and percentage of population with hearing disability in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.150 and weighted average of 2.7%, a difference of 14.3%.
